Mobility Scooters: A Comprehensive Guide
Mobility scooters have ended up being an important mode of transport for many people facing mobility obstacles. This short article checks out the numerous aspects of mobility scooters, including their types, advantages, functions, and a guide for potential buyers.
Comprehending Mobility Scooters
Mobility scooters are electrically powered gadgets designed for individuals with minimal mobility. They provide a means of transportation for individuals who may have trouble walking however still desire to maintain their self-reliance. They come in numerous styles and functions to accommodate a large range of needs.
Kinds Of Mobility Scooters
Mobility scooters can generally be categorized into three primary types:
Type
Description
Best For
Compact Scooters
These are small and lightweight, ideal for inside your home and short journeys.
Users with limited storage space or those who take a trip often.
Mid-size Scooters
A balance in between portability and stability, appropriate for both indoor and outdoor use.
Those who require to cover a range of terrains.
Durable Scooters
Large and robust, designed for rugged outdoor usage and much heavier people.
Users requiring additional weight capability or going off-road.
Secret Features of Mobility Scooters
The option of mobility scooter frequently depends on the functions that align with private requirements. Here are a few of the crucial functions to consider:
Weight Capacity: Mobility scooters feature different weight limits. It is essential to select a scooter that can adequately support the user's weight.
Range: The range a scooter can take a trip on a single charge varies. Depending upon user requirements, one may choose scooters with a range of up to 40 miles.
Speed: Most mobility scooters can reach speeds in between 4 to 8 miles per hour. Consider what speed is comfortable and safe for the desired environment.
Turning Radius: A compact turning radius is necessary for indoor use, enabling easier navigation in tight areas.
Battery Type: The type of batteries utilized can affect the scooter's efficiency. Lead-acid and lithium-ion batteries are the most typical.
Advantages of Using Mobility Scooters
The advantages of mobility scooters extend beyond just transport. Some key benefits include:
Independence: Users can navigate their environment without relying on caretakers, promoting independence and confidence.
Health Benefits: Using a scooter can encourage outside activity, causing physical and mental health improvements by lowering feelings of isolation.
Convenience: Scooters can quickly be run in various environments, whether inside your home, in mall, or outdoors.
Crucial Considerations When Buying a Mobility Scooter
When purchasing a mobility scooter, a number of factors to consider can help guarantee that you select the right model:
Assess Individual Needs:
- Mobility level: Consider just how much support the person will require.
- Variety of usage: Determine where the scooter will primarily be utilized (inside your home, outdoors, on rough terrains, and so on).
Test Drive:
- Always test drive numerous designs to discover an ideal fit. Focus on comfort, ease of steering, and the scooter's responsiveness.
Review Safety Features:
- Look for scooters with adequate safety functions like lights, indicators, and anti-tip styles.
Check Warranty and Service Options:
- A reliable warranty and readily available service choices are vital for long-term use.
FAQs about Mobility Scooters
**1. How quickly do mobility scooters go?Mobility scooters normally have speeds ranging from 4 to 8 mph, with the majority of developed for safety rather than high-speed travel. 2. Are there weight constraints on mobility scooters?Yes, mobility
scooters come with specific weight limitations, frequently varying from
250 pounds to over 500 pounds, depending upon the design. 3. Can mobility scooters be utilized indoors?Certain models, particularly compact scooters, are specifically designed for
**indoor use and are much easier to steer in tight spaces. 4. How often do disability scooter need to be replaced?Battery life can vary based on use, however normally, with correct care, batteries may last between 1 to 3 years before needing replacement
**. 5. Are mobility scooters covered by insurance?Coverage can vary, but some insurance coverage plans, including Medicare and Medicaid, may cover part of the expense. It's advised to contact individual insurance coverage companies. Mobility scooters function as a
